Ensuring Safety, Sustainability, and Efficiency in Drug Packaging

The North America & Europe pharmaceutical packaging market is expected to witness robust growth, with an estimated market valuation of USD 109.9 billion in 2025, projected to reach USD 150.8 billion by 2035, expanding at a CAGR of 4.2%. The increasing need for tamper-proof, sustainable, and functional packaging is driving demand across biopharmaceuticals, generic drugs, over-the-counter (OTC) medications, and medical devices.

Market Trends & Growth Drivers

Rising Demand for Safe & Secure Drug Packaging

  • With growing regulatory requirements, pharmaceutical companies are investing in tamper-evident, child-resistant, and anti-counterfeit packaging solutions.
  • The adoption of blister packs, prefilled syringes, and smart packaging technologies ensures product integrity and safety.

Expansion of the Global Pharmaceutical Industry

  • Rising cases of chronic diseases, aging populations, and expanding healthcare access are fueling demand for pharmaceutical packaging worldwide.
  • The biopharmaceutical sector is rapidly expanding, increasing the need for specialized packaging solutions for biologics and vaccines.

Smart Packaging Solutions Transforming the Industry

  • RFID, QR codes, and NFC-enabled packaging are enhancing drug authentication, supply chain tracking, and patient compliance.
  • Temperature-sensitive packaging with real-time monitoring is becoming essential for biologics, vaccines, and personalized medicine.

Sustainability Driving Market Shifts

  • Eco-friendly materials such as biodegradable plastics, recyclable paperboard, and glass are gaining traction.
  • Pharmaceutical brands are increasingly adopting sustainable packaging solutions to meet global environmental regulations.

Market Segmentation & Key Insights

By Product Type

Product Type

Market Share (2025)

Key Benefits

Bottles

33.1%


High durability, moisture-resistant, widely used for liquids, tablets, and capsules


Blister Packs

19.4%


Tamper-proof, ideal for unit-dose medications and extended shelf-life


Vials & Ampoules

16.2%


Used for injectables, biologics, and specialty pharmaceuticals


Prefilled Syringes & Cartridges

12.3%


Reducing needle contamination & enhancing patient convenience


Pouches & Sachets

8.5%


Lightweight, cost-effective, used in OTC medications and dissolvable drugs


Trays, Tubes, and Others

10.5%


Versatile applications in medical devices, ointments, and topical drugs


By Material Type

Material

Market Share (2025)

Application Areas

Plastics (PE, PET, PVC, PP)

58.2%


Lightweight, durable, used in bottles, blister packs, and flexible pouches


Glass

24.7%


Preferred for injectables, vials, and sterile pharmaceutical products


Metal (Aluminum, Steel)

9.6%


Used in aluminum foils, caps, and closures


Paperboard

7.5%


Sustainable, recyclable, growing use in secondary & tertiary packaging

Regional Insights & Market Expansion

North America: Advanced Packaging Innovations

  • The United States leads the market, with major investments in biologics, prefilled syringes, and tamper-proof packaging.
  • Regulatory compliance (FDA, USP, DSCSA) is driving adoption of smart packaging technologies.

Asia-Pacific: Fastest-Growing Pharmaceutical Packaging Market

  • China & India are experiencing rapid expansion, with CAGRs of 6.5% and 5.6%, respectively.
  • Growing demand for cost-effective, high-volume pharmaceutical packaging is fueling regional growth.

Europe: Sustainability & Circular Economy Practices

  • Strict EU regulations on single-use plastics are accelerating demand for biodegradable pharmaceutical packaging.
  • Germany, France, and the UK are leading the shift towards recyclable and lightweight packaging innovations.

Challenges & Market Constraints

Regulatory Compliance & High Costs

  • Stringent global packaging regulations (FDA, EMA, WHO) add complexity and costs for pharmaceutical companies.
  • Compliance with serialization and anti-counterfeiting measures requires investment in advanced packaging technologies.

Raw Material Price Volatility

  • Fluctuations in plastic, glass, and aluminum costs impact packaging manufacturers’ profitability.
  • Increasing focus on alternative materials (bioplastics, recycled content) to mitigate supply chain risks.

Competition from Alternative Drug Delivery Methods

  • Oral thin films, inhalable drugs, and direct-to-body delivery methods are reducing the need for traditional packaging.
  • Prefilled syringes and injectables are replacing bulk liquid pharmaceutical packaging.

Competitive Landscape & Key Players

The pharmaceutical packaging industry is highly competitive, with companies focusing on child-resistant designs, digital tracking solutions, and sustainability.

Leading Companies in Pharmaceutical Packaging

  1. Amcor Plc – Specializing in biodegradable & smart pharmaceutical packaging solutions.
  2. Gerresheimer AG – Leading producer of glass vials, syringes, and drug delivery containers.
  3. Berry Global Group, Inc. – Innovating lightweight and durable plastic packaging solutions.
  4. West Pharmaceutical Services, Inc. – Advancing injectable and biopharmaceutical packaging technologies.
  5. Catalent, Inc. – Expanding in pre-filled syringes and specialty drug packaging.
